General notes about this release (please note: our version may differ a little. see the comments above):
Record Store Day 2021 Exclusive
On sticker : "Sometimes the demo recording of a song has a vibe that cannot be duplicated. Whether that first recording is a voice memo on your phone or half haphazardly recorded with one mic in the room, there’s an undeniable charm to these recordings. If you spend some time listening to them, when the “real” recording is made, many times one has a hard time letting go of the demo. The medical term for this is called “Demoitis”. On that note, Big Crown Records is proud to present Demoitis Vol.1, a compilation of demos that went on to become album cuts on the label."
